Window Remodeling in Boston, MA
Window remodeling services encompass a range of projects aimed at updating, replacing, or enhancing existing windows to improve both the appearance and functionality of a property. These services often include installing energy-efficient windows, upgrading outdated frames, or customizing window styles to better match the architectural design of a home. Property owners typically seek window remodeling to boost curb appeal, increase interior comfort, or address issues such as drafts, leaks, or difficulty opening and closing windows.
Before requesting window remodeling, homeowners usually want to understand the different types of window styles available, the materials used, and how new windows can impact energy efficiency and maintenance needs. It’s also common to consider the overall aesthetic, compatibility with existing structures, and any local building codes or regulations that may influence the project. Clear information about these aspects can help property owners make informed decisions that align with their goals for their home.

Window Remodeling Questions
What types of window styles are available for remodeling? Common options include double-hung, casement, slider, and picture windows, allowing for customization to match home aesthetics and functionality.
Can window remodeling improve energy efficiency? Yes, upgrading to modern, insulated windows can help reduce energy loss and improve overall home comfort.
Is it possible to replace windows without damaging the existing exterior? Many remodeling projects focus on retrofit replacements that preserve the exterior finish while upgrading the window units.
What should homeowners consider when choosing new windows? Factors include durability, maintenance requirements, style, and how well the windows complement the property's architecture.
